Output 8c6433e173aa6b658099c809d8294bea863ae6ddd453cbb2f795a19bf1f9025c:35

value
28343344
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 220f287967bd6ed0d628101d5e48b0e6ffa40f26acbeeb17dd3b0f1a2af2e3d1
address
tb1pyg8js7t8h4hdp43gzqw4uj9suml6grex4jlwk97a8v8352hju0gsehduq5
transaction
8c6433e173aa6b658099c809d8294bea863ae6ddd453cbb2f795a19bf1f9025c
confirmations
12859
spent
true